动态HTML 百科内容来自于: 百度百科

动态HTML简介

动态HTML(DynamicHTML,简称DHTML、DHML)是一种通过结合HTML、用户端脚本语言(ClientSideScript,如JavaScript)、串接样式表(CSS)和文件物件模型(DOM)来创建动态网页内容的方法。

动态HTML应用

1、动态HTML表单
动态HTML表单在Web应用程序中操纵数据库的最重要的工具之一。动态表单是利用数据库查询结果和CFML标签动态生成的表单。你可以通过动态表单保证数据的完整性,加快编码速度,以及在数据库表格之间建立联系。
2、生成类似WebCT的e-learning交互式在线基础培训
3、创建基于浏览器的视频游戏

动态HTML技术

动态html是一项集成技术,除大家熟知的html,javascript外,还用到了3wc的以下关键技术:
1.层叠风格的层面cascadingstylesheets———允许开发者精确控制内容的布局和格式,包括字体,间隔等;
2.文档对象模型documentobjectmodel———向javascript等编程语言开放页面上的html元素以及它们的定位和格式等属性;
3.内容的定位和布局———允许开发者通过层面风格,layer标记,以及javascript等编程语言指定层面在页面上的x,y,z坐标;
4.动态字体———允许浏览器为显示某一特定页面下载某种字体,并对之进行缓存。字体的下载方式与图象文件在页面中的下载方式一致;
5.全屏模式———产生一个无边框的“窗口”,允许全屏显示html页面。
有了以上几种技术,我们就可以在自己的应用中创造出令人兴奋的视觉效果。

动态HTML作用

当网页从WEB服务器下载后无须再经过服务器的处理,而在浏览器中直接动态地更新网页的内容、排版样式、动画。比如,当鼠标移至文章段落中,段落能够变成蓝色,或者当你点击一个超链后会自动生成一个下拉式的子超链目录。这就是DynamicHTML(动态HTML),它是近年来网络发展进程中最具实用性的创新之一。它是一种通过各种技术的综合发展而得以实现的概念,这些技术包括JavaScript,VBScript,DocumentObjectModel(文档对象模型),Layers和CascadingStyleSheets(CSS样式表)等。
$firstVoiceSent
- 来自原声例句
小调查
请问您想要如何调整此模块?

感谢您的反馈,我们会尽快进行适当修改!
进来说说原因吧 确定
小调查
请问您想要如何调整此模块?

感谢您的反馈,我们会尽快进行适当修改!
进来说说原因吧 确定